mkey82 Posted August 8, 2010 Share Posted August 8, 2010 5770 is not that great card and GTAIV is very demanding. I'll let you do the math. On the other note, if feasible for you, some older game version (prior to 1.0.6.0) may give you better performance with the old shadow system.
